Duties & Responsibilities
- Manages the planning, scheduling, MRO, and CBM personnel for the site
- Drive and conduct Reliability-Centered Maintenance (RCM) analysis across the plant
- Develop and implement maintenance and reliability strategies within Veolia's corporate Computerized Maintenance Management System (CMMS)
- Define, track, and report on plant reliability KPIs: Mean Time Between Failures (MTBF), Mean Time To Repair (MTTR), Planned Maintenance Percentage (PMP)
- Monitor and track key equipment reliability strategies, such as condition monitoring, equipment mapping, non-destructive testing (NDT), and visual inspections
- Lead the implementation of predictive technologies, including vibration analysis, ultrasonic analysis, thermography, PdMA, oil analysis, corrosion detection, and dissolved gas analysis
- Perform & document equipment criticality analysis in support of an effective critical spares strategy
- Lead technical incident investigations through Root Cause Analysis (Cause Mapping/Fault Free Diagram/5Whys/Cost Benefit Analysis) and implementation of recommended solutions
- Analyze data to identify reliability trends, forecast risks, and drive improvements in equipment uptime, cost, and safety
- Support in establishing maintenance job plans including shutdowns/outages
- Apply technical knowledge to troubleshoot equipment/production issues across multiple production lines working cross functionally with operations, engineering, maintenance, etc.
- Develop, write, and review new process documentation
- Champion and lead the plant's shift toward digitization, owning the implementation of digital reliability tools and technologies
- Lead capital projects aimed at enhancing reliability
- Develop and implement a lubrication program effectiveness and the hydraulics improvement plan
- Support in developing the Asset Register and Hierarchies
